Most of the general plumbing calls we take across Norwood follow predictable patterns shaped by the suburb's dense Victorian and Federation-era fabric of bluestone and sandstone cottages, with inter-war and mid-century infill running between the heritage stock and newer apartment and townhouse builds layered in near the main retail strip. These are the issues that come up most often on streets like The Parade, Osmond Terrace, and Beulah Road:
Many of the suburb's surviving Victorian and Federation-era cottages were originally plumbed with galvanised iron water lines that are now well past service life and prone to internal corrosion and reduced flow, so some general calls turn into targeted [leak detection](/leak-detection/) work on the spot.
Sewer and stormwater runs serving the 19th-century housing stock are typically earthenware, with joints that have weathered over a century of ground movement and root pressure, often turning a slow waste-water complaint into [blocked drains](/blocked-drains/) work on arrival.
The plane-tree-lined main streets and the long-established gardens behind heritage cottages send roots into the older clay drain joints, particularly along the character streets running off The Parade, with planned [pipe relining](/pipe-relining/) often the right fix once we trace the source.
Long ownership tenure in heritage homes means many properties still operate on original-era gas service lines and fittings to cooktops and storage hot water units that pre-date current installation standards, so [gas fitting](/gas-fitting/) compliance checks are needed when appliances are replaced.
Stone and limestone footings under the older cottages and terraces shift slightly with seasonal soil moisture, which stresses rigid pipework where it enters and exits the building, so some general calls turn into full [hot water](/hot-water/) swaps when corroded connection pipework finally lets go.
